    The Sevilla FC logo features a classic shield design combining the city’s coat of arms with football club elements, creating an emblem steeped in Andalusian heritage. This traditional badge represents Spain’s oldest football club and the most successful team in UEFA Europa League history.

    The badge incorporates Seville’s civic symbols within a shield format divided into sections. The design features the letters “SFC” prominently displayed, along with heraldic elements that reference the city’s royal and religious history. The color scheme of white, red, and black creates a clean, powerful visual statement that works effectively across all applications. The shield shape follows classic football crest conventions while maintaining distinct Sevillian character through its specific heraldic details.

    Sevilla’s badge design emphasizes tradition and heritage over modern minimalism. The club was founded on January 25, 1890, making it Spain’s oldest sporting club solely devoted to football. This long history informs the badge’s traditional aesthetic, which has evolved gradually while maintaining core heraldic elements that connect the club to Seville’s civic identity. The white and red color palette aligns with the club’s home kit, creating cohesive brand recognition across all touchpoints.

    Meaning and Symbolism

    • Shield format: Traditional heraldic structure representing the club’s long history and Andalusian heritage
    • White and red: The club’s official colors, creating immediate brand recognition and visual consistency
    • SFC lettering: Clear club identification integrated into the classic crest design
    • Heraldic elements: Connect the football club to Seville’s civic symbols and regional identity
    • Traditional execution: Reflects the club’s status as Spain’s oldest football organization and commitment to heritage

    Design and History

    Founded in 1890, Sevilla FC predates the formation of La Liga by nearly 40 years. The club’s visual identity has maintained consistent heraldic principles throughout its history, though specific design elements have been refined over the decades. The current badge balances traditional Spanish football aesthetics with clear modern reproduction needs, ensuring the crest works across digital platforms and merchandise while preserving historical character.

    Sevilla’s badge effectively communicates the club’s dual identity as both a local Andalusian institution and an international football powerhouse. The team has won a record six UEFA Europa League titles, more than any other club, establishing Sevilla as European football’s most successful team in that competition. The traditional badge design reinforces this prestigious heritage while maintaining strong regional connections that resonate with local supporters.

    Typography

    The lettering within Sevilla’s badge uses traditional serif forms that complement the heraldic aesthetic. The typography reinforces the classic, heritage-focused approach, avoiding modern sans-serif trends in favor of timeless execution that reflects the club’s position as Spain’s oldest football organization. This typographic choice ensures the badge maintains gravitas and historical weight.

    FAQ

    Q: Why is Sevilla FC’s badge so traditional compared to other modern club logos? A: As Spain’s oldest sporting club solely devoted to football, founded in 1890, Sevilla embraces traditional heraldic design that reflects its deep historical roots and connection to Seville’s civic identity. The classic approach communicates heritage and prestige rather than contemporary minimalism.

    Q: What makes Sevilla’s European competition record significant? A: Sevilla has won the UEFA Europa League six times, more than any other club in history. This unprecedented record has made the club synonymous with success in European competition, and the traditional badge helps communicate this prestigious legacy.

    Q: How does Sevilla’s badge connect to the city of Seville? A: The badge incorporates heraldic elements and civic symbols from Seville’s coat of arms, directly linking the football club to the city’s history and identity. This connection reinforces Sevilla FC’s position as the premier football institution representing the Andalusian capital.

    Why is the Sevilla logo in SVG format?
    The Sevilla logo is provided as an SVG (Scalable Vector Graphics) file because vectors offer unlimited scaling without pixelation, smaller file sizes than raster images, and are ideal for responsive web design. SVG logos work perfectly across all screen sizes — from mobile devices to billboard prints — maintaining crisp edges at any resolution.
    Should I use SVG or PNG for the Sevilla logo?
    Use SVG for websites, apps, and any digital design requiring scalability. SVG files are resolution-independent and load faster. Use PNG (converted from SVG at 300 DPI) for presentations, printed materials, or software that doesn’t support SVG. Convert using Adobe Illustrator, Inkscape, Affinity Designer, or online tools like CloudConvert. Export at 300 DPI for print, 72-150 DPI for web.
    What software can open the Sevilla SVG logo?
    The Sevilla SVG logo opens in both code editors (VS Code, Sublime Text, Notepad++) and graphic design software (Figma, Adobe Illustrator, Affinity Designer, Sketch, Inkscape). Modern web browsers can also display SVG files directly. For quick edits, online editors like SVGEdit or Method Draw work without installing software.
